The Essential Parts of a Drip Filter Coffee Machine

A drip coffee maker filter coffee maker is an excellent method to make the perfect cup of coffee. Using clean, filtered water ensures that your cup is delicious. The reservoir is marked to show how much water you need for brewing.

The heating element heats the water inside the aluminum tube to the ideal temperature for brewing (195-205 degrees Fahrenheit). The showerhead evenly distributes the hot water over the grounds.

Heating element

Many coffeemakers use heating elements to maintain the temperature of the water. They typically operate between the temperature of 92-96 degrees Fahrenheit, which is the ideal temperature for brewing. Too hot water can burn the grounds while cold water can result in bad taste. The heating element makes sure that there is enough oxygen dissolved in the water, as low oxygen levels can reduce the brightness and cause acidity. The heating element could be covered with a white heat-conductive oil similar to that used in power supplies or stereo amplifiers.

Between the aluminum water tube and the warming plate an element of heating resistance is sandwiched. As the small amount of water flows through it the heating element quickly increases its temperature. A circuit board is used to transfer this increased temperature to the water, which then drips from the nozzle into the carafe, or pot.
